Bathroom tile installation services involve the careful selection, preparation, and placement of tiles in areas such as showers, bathtubs, floors, and walls. Skilled contractors evaluate the space to ensure proper layout and adhesion, using quality materials that suit the specific needs of each property. This process often includes surface preparation, waterproofing, and grouting to create a durable, attractive finish that enhances the functionality and appearance of a bathroom. Proper installation not only improves the overall look but also helps prevent issues like water damage and mold growth over time.

The overview below groups typical Bathroom Tile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in your area.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or tile repairs or replacements often range from $150-$400.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the size and complexity of the repair.
Full Tile Replacement - Complete bathroom tile installations usually cost between $1,000 and $3,500 for standard projects. Larger or more intricate renovations can exceed this range, reaching $5,000+ in some cases.
Custom or Complex Designs - Projects involving custom patterns, specialty tiles, or detailed work tend to cost $3,500-$8,000 or more. These higher-end jobs are less common but are handled by local contractors with specialized skills.
Labor and Material Factors - Costs vary based on tile material, labor rates, and project scope, with typical ranges reflecting average-sized jobs. Many projects stay within the middle tiers, while larger or more elaborate installations can push costs higher.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of bathroom tiles can local contractors install? Local contractors can install a variety of bathroom tiles, including ceramic, porcelain, natural stone, and glass tiles, depending on the project’s needs and style preferences.
Can local service providers handle tile removal and prep work? Yes, many local contractors can manage tile removal, surface preparation, and waterproofing to ensure a proper foundation for new tile installation.
Do local pros offer advice on tile selection and design options? While they focus on installation, many local service providers can offer guidance on suitable tile types, patterns, and layouts that complement the bathroom’s design.
Are there different installation methods used by local contractors? Yes, local contractors may use various installation techniques such as thin-set, mortar bed, or epoxy grouting, based on the tile type and bathroom conditions.
How do local service providers ensure a professional finish for bathroom tile installation? They typically follow industry best practices, including proper surface preparation, precise cutting, and quality grouting, to achieve a polished look.
